The Maintenance Director supervises Environmental Services and Housekeeping/Laundry Associates and liaisons with all other Members of the Leadership Team. They also serve as Manager on Duty as required. This role works within the Environmental Services Team in a multibuilding campus, managing the day-to-day operations of the Environmental Services Department in accordance with the company's philosophy, hallmarks, policies, procedures, and current federal, state, and local regulatory standards.

Requirements

  • A High School Diploma.
  • Graduate of a technical school in performance of general maintenance or trade certification.
  • Previous management experience in healthcare or service-related setting.
  • Knowledge of all applicable governmental regulations.

Responsibilities

  • Ensure compliance with documentation and record keeping to meet current regulatory compliance standards.
  • Coordinate environmental services with other related departments.
  • Through ongoing supervision, oversight, and delegation ensures the provision of a continuous high quality of service within the Environmental Services Department.
  • Interprets policies and procedures to department personnel as needed.
  • Assist in the recruitment and selection of competent Environmental Services and Housekeeping Associates.
  • Perform continuous, ongoing supervision of all Environmental Services and Housekeeping team members, including but not limited to training, disciplining, counseling, motivating, and evaluating.
  • Maintain the Environmental Services Log and completes all work orders in a timely fashion.
  • Assist in establishing and implementing a preventive maintenance program that includes painting, wallpapering and deep cleaning.
